Filter cotton Commonly used for physical filtration is white cotton, black cotton, rattan cotton. The white cotton placed in the filter tank needs to reach a specific thickness to complete and improve the retention capacity. If the thickness of the white cotton is insufficient or the water flow is too strong, the waste will directly pass through the physical filtration zone, resulting in physical retention failure.

Reduce the intensity of the water flow. Only by reducing the intensity of the flowing water can the physical retention capacity be enhanced and the effective utilization rate of white cotton increased. In popular terms, the opening density of the rain pipe is increased, so that the flowing water is evenly dispersed and the intensity of the flowing water is reduced. Residues and fish excreta will not enter the biological filtration zone through the white cotton under the action of water flow. Or put a stocking at the sewage outlet to block impurities such as food residues in the stockings, and then clean the stockings at the later stage, which can also reduce the intensity of the sewage.

Adopt dry and wet separation filtering form: If all white cotton is soaked in water, it will weaken the physical retention, and the contaminated white cotton and waste will quickly pollute the entire water body. At the same time, the white cotton will be replaced regularly, and the contaminated Replace as soon as possible to reduce water pollution as much as possible. Drip filtration is also used, which can fully aerate and increase dissolved oxygen, make carbon dioxide easily escape, prolong the acidification period of water quality, and is more suitable for breeding large-scale landscape fish. However, this will not be very beautiful. The drip rack is set up behind the fish tank. Without sufficient height, it is difficult to fully utilize the advantages of drip filtration.
